Gold prices surge in Chennai
Chennai witnessed a significant surge in gold prices on Thursday, with the cost of the yellow metal rising by Rs 600 per sovereign. This increase brings the price to Rs 54,400 per sovereign, up from Rs 53,800 the previous day.
Chinese visa scam: Bail granted to Karti Chidambaram
Delhi Rouse Avenue Court granted bail to Congress leader Karti Chidambaram on June 6 in a money laundering case linked to the alleged Chinese visa scam.

Uttarkashi: Four trekkers die on way to Sahastratal
Four trekkers from Karnataka lost their lives in Uttarakhand due to extreme weather conditions, a senior government officer said on Wednesday.
